Although not legally required in Michigan, a Bill of Sale should include the following information: Year, Make and Model of the Vehicle.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) Date of Sale.
Michigan Vehicle Bill of Sale Requirements. Vehicle bills of sale in Michigan do not require notarization. However, whether your document is hand-drafted or pre-printed, it should contain the following criteria: The names, contact information, and signatures of the buyer and the seller.
Can a bill of sale be handwritten? While it is common to present a bill of sale in a digital format, you can also create this type of contractual agreement as a handwritten document on paper. What's most important is to include all of the pertinent details in the bill of sale in order to protect both parties.
The State of Michigan requires a bill of sale, among other documentation, upon transferring a vehicle's title and registration from a previous owner to a new one. The form stipulates the vehicle's purchase price, condition, and any additional terms set by the agreeing parties.
In short, you need a bill of sale in order to obtain a title. Think of the two documents as complementary. While a bill of sale certifies a transfer of ownership between two parties, a title certifies the buyer's legal ownership. It's the final step in the process and proves that the buyer is the legal owner.

What is required in a Michigan bill of sale? A description of the vehicle (make, model, year) Vehicle identification number (VIN) Warranty information. Final sale price. Names of the buyer and seller. The county and state where the vehicle was bought or sold.
Vehicle Bill of Sale\u2013 This form will show proof of sale and purchase of a motor vehicle. It will show a change of ownership and is generally needed to register a vehicle.
